Google AI Mode Scraper
scraper.aimode espelha as respostas do Google AI Mode, incluindo o HTML renderizado, URLs brutas e dados detalhados de citações, permitindo que você audite como os resultados variam entre diferentes localidades.
Exemplo de Solicitação
curl 'https://api.scrapeless.com/api/v2/scraper/request' \
--header 'Content-Type: application/json' \
--header 'x-api-token: {you_api_key}' \
--data '{
"actor": "scraper.aimode",
"input": {
"prompt": "Recommended attractions in New York",
"country": "US",
"shopping": true
},
"webhook": {
"url": "http://www.youwebhook.com"
}
}'Parâmetros do Corpo
| Parâmetro | Tipo | Obrigatório | Descrição |
|---|---|---|---|
prompt | string | Sim | Prompt enviado ao Google AI Mode. |
country | string | Sim | País ou região (JP e TW não são suportados). |
shopping | boolean | Não | Indica se os dados de compras devem ser buscados. O valor padrão é true. Quando ativado, retorna informações de produtos no campo products. |
Campos da Resposta
Nota: Se a resposta incluir dados de compras (campo
products), a chamada à API será cobrada a 2x a tarifa base. Isso se deve à sobrecarga adicional de recursos necessária para extrair e processar informações de produtos de várias fontes.
| Parâmetro | Tipo | Descrição |
|---|---|---|
result_text | string | Corpo da resposta. |
result_md | string | Corpo da resposta no formato Markdown. |
result_html | string | Versão HTML da resposta. |
raw_url | string | URL original do Google AI Mode. |
citations | array | Fontes de citação. |
citations.snippet | string | Trecho do artigo citado. |
citations.thumbnail | string | Imagem de capa do artigo citado. |
citations.title | string | Título da citação. |
citations.url | string | URL da citação. |
citations.website_name | string | Nome do site. |
citations.favicon | string | Favicon do site. |
search_result | array | Resultados de pesquisa opcionais referenciados pelo Google. |
search_result.snippet | string | Trecho do resultado da pesquisa. |
search_result.thumbnail | string | Imagem de capa do resultado da pesquisa. |
search_result.title | string | Título do resultado da pesquisa. |
search_result.url | string | Link do resultado da pesquisa. |
search_result.website_name | string | Nome do site do resultado da pesquisa. |
products | array | Informações de produtos retornadas pelo Google AI Mode. |
products.thumbnails | array | Array de URLs de imagens em miniatura do produto. |
products.title | string | Título do produto. |
products.url | string | URL da página do produto. |
products.brand | string | Nome da marca do produto. |
products.reviews | int | Número de avaliações. |
products.rating | string | Pontuação média de avaliação. |
products.price_range | string | Faixa de preço, por exemplo, $2,499.99. |
products.stores | array | Array de ofertas de lojas. |
products.stores.name | string | Nome da loja. |
products.stores.link | string | Link do produto na loja. |
products.stores.title | string | Título do produto na loja. |
products.stores.ratings | string | Avaliação da loja, por exemplo, 4.3/5. |
products.stores.extensions | array | Informações adicionais (estoque, entrega, devoluções). |
products.stores.price | string | Preço na loja. |
products.stores.delivery_fee | string | Informações sobre taxa de entrega. |
products.stores.total_price | string | Preço total incluindo taxas. |
products.about_the_product | object | Informações detalhadas do produto. |
products.about_the_product.title | string | Título da seção. |
products.about_the_product.link | string | Link da página do produto. |
products.about_the_product.displayed_link | string | Nome de domínio exibido. |
products.about_the_product.features | array | Recursos/especificações do produto. |
products.about_the_product.features.title | string | Nome do recurso. |
products.about_the_product.features.value | string | Valor do recurso. |
products.about_the_product.description | string | Descrição do produto. |
products.variants | array | Opções de variantes do produto. |
products.variants.title | string | Título da categoria da variante. |
products.variants.items | array | Lista de opções de variantes. |
products.variants.items.name | string | Nome da opção de variante. |
products.variants.items.selected | bool | Indica se esta variante está selecionada. |
products.variants.items.availability | bool | Status de disponibilidade da variante. |
products.ratings | array | Dados de distribuição de avaliações. |
products.ratings.stars | int | Nível de classificação por estrelas (1-5). |
products.ratings.amount | int | Número de avaliações neste nível. |
products.user_reviews | array | Dados de avaliações de usuários. |
products.user_reviews.text | string | Conteúdo do texto da avaliação. |
products.user_reviews.source | string | Plataforma de origem da avaliação. |
products.user_reviews.rating | int | Pontuação da avaliação do usuário. |
products.user_reviews.date | string | Data da avaliação. |
products.user_reviews.name | string | Nome do avaliador. |
products.user_reviews.title | string | Título da avaliação. |